Laminate floor repair services involve fixing damage or issues that affect the appearance and functionality of laminate flooring in residential properties. Skilled service providers can address problems such as scratches, gouges, dents, and chips that may occur over time due to daily wear and tear. These professionals often perform sanding, filling, and replacing damaged planks to restore the floor’s smooth, uniform look. In some cases, they may also address issues like loose or squeaking boards, ensuring the flooring remains stable and safe for everyday use.
This service helps solve common problems like water damage, which can cause swelling or warping of laminate planks, as well as cracks that develop from heavy impacts or shifting subfloors. Additionally, laminate floor repair can correct uneven surfaces or areas where the finish has worn thin, preventing further deterioration. Repairing rather than replacing the entire floor can be a practical solution for homeowners who want to maintain the aesthetic appeal of their existing flooring while extending its lifespan.

The overview below groups typical Laminate Floor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Plymouth, MA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or laminate floor repairs in Plymouth, MA, range from $150 to $400. Many routine fixes, such as replacing damaged planks or filling small gaps, fall within this range. Larger or more complex repairs may cost more depending on the extent of the damage.
Medium Projects - For moderate repairs like replacing several damaged sections or refinishing a portion of the floor, local contractors often charge between $600 and $1,200. These projects are common and usually involve a few days of work.
Full Floor Replacement - Replacing an entire laminate floor in a standard room typically costs between $2,000 and $4,000. Larger, more extensive installations or higher-quality materials can push costs upward, but most projects stay within this range.
Complex or Custom Work - Larger, more intricate projects such as custom patterns or extensive subfloor repairs can reach $5,000 or more. These are less common and usually involve specialized labor or high-end materials, leading to higher costs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of laminate floor damage can be repaired? Local contractors can handle repairs for scratches, gouges, water damage, and delamination issues on laminate flooring.
Is laminate floor repair possible without replacing entire planks? Yes, many local service providers can repair minor damage and sometimes restore damaged areas without full plank replacement.
What methods do pros use to fix laminate floor scratches and dents? Repair techniques may include filling scratches with color-matched compounds, sanding, or replacing damaged sections as needed.
Can water damage to laminate floors be repaired? Water damage can often be addressed by drying, cleaning, and replacing affected planks, depending on the extent of the damage.
How do local contractors ensure a seamless repair on laminate flooring? They typically match the existing flooring’s color and finish, and use precise installation techniques to blend repairs with the surrounding area.
